José Mourinho has already led his first training session at Benfica, shortly after being officially announced as the new coach of the Eagles. The Portuguese manager began his first day of work at his new club with his sights already set on the next match, against AVS SAD.

According to the Eagles, through their official channels, José Mourinho’s training session was "marked by intensity, ambition, and focus". The new coach is already working to introduce his playing philosophy to the Benfica squad, despite the limited time he will have before the first match.


Vidéos OneFootball


Benfica does not report, however, any developments regarding the list of injured players already known at the Clube da Luz as of this Thursday, September 18. Therefore, José Mourinho will not be able to count on any last-minute reinforcements for the match against AVS SAD.

It should be recalled that Rui Costa decided to dismiss Bruno Lage shortly after Benfica’s defeat to Qarabag, a match that took place last Tuesday, September 16. The club’s management made efforts to ensure that the next coach would already be in charge for the match against AVS SAD, something that will indeed happen, with the official appointment of José Mourinho.

Benfica, remember, will be back on the pitch next Saturday, September 20. The Eagles will visit AVS SAD, in Vila das Aves, at 18:00, in a match where they will try to respond to the draw in their last league game, which followed the defeat to Qarabag in the Champions League.
